news 2026/5/12 14:52:34

Noto Emoji:为什么这是解决跨平台emoji显示难题的最佳方案

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Noto Emoji:为什么这是解决跨平台emoji显示难题的最佳方案

Noto Emoji:为什么这是解决跨平台emoji显示难题的最佳方案

【免费下载链接】noto-emojiNoto Emoji fonts项目地址: https://gitcode.com/gh_mirrors/no/noto-emoji

在日常的数字沟通中,你是否遇到过这样的尴尬:精心挑选的emoji在对方的设备上显示为方框或问号?这正是Noto Emoji字体库要解决的核心问题。作为Google Noto字体家族的成员,这个开源项目通过提供完整的Unicode emoji支持,让所有平台都能看到相同的表情效果。

从"豆腐块"到完美显示:emoji兼容性的革命

传统的emoji显示问题通常被称为"tofu"(豆腐块)现象——当系统缺少相应的字体支持时,字符就会显示为空白方框。Noto Emoji的出现彻底改变了这一局面。

技术架构深度解析

多层级字体渲染系统Noto Emoji采用了先进的COLRv1色彩字体技术,这是现代字体渲染的重要突破。通过glyf_colr_1格式,字体能够携带完整的颜色信息,而不依赖操作系统的渲染引擎。

智能字体变体管理项目提供了三种核心变体:

  • 标准完整版:包含所有3700+个emoji字符
  • 无国旗版本:适用于某些特定地区或政策要求
  • 仅国旗版本:专门用于国旗相关的应用场景

实际应用场景:从网页到印刷的全方位覆盖

网页开发者的福音

对于前端开发者来说,Noto Emoji解决了长期困扰的跨浏览器兼容性问题。通过简单的CSS字体堆栈设置,就能确保用户在任何设备上看到一致的emoji效果。

企业级应用解决方案

在大型企业内部系统中,统一的emoji显示标准能够提升沟通效率和专业形象。Noto Emoji的开源特性让企业可以自由定制和部署,无需担心版权问题。

教育出版领域应用

教材和电子出版物中使用emoji时,Noto Emoji保证了印刷质量和数字显示的一致性。

技术实现细节:超越表面的深度优化

矢量与位图的双重保障

Noto Emoji同时提供SVG矢量格式和多种分辨率的PNG位图格式。这种双重保障确保了:

  • SVG格式提供无限缩放能力,适合高分辨率显示
  • PNG格式覆盖常用尺寸,从32x32到512x512满足不同需求

色彩管理系统

项目中的COLRv1配置不仅仅是简单的颜色填充,而是完整的色彩管理系统。这包括了:

  • 渐变色支持
  • 透明度控制
  • 图层混合效果

安装部署实战指南

快速集成方案

对于大多数应用场景,最简单的集成方式是通过CDN或本地字体文件引入。项目提供的TTF字体文件可以直接安装到操作系统中,或通过CSS的@font-face规则嵌入网页。

高级定制方法

对于有特殊需求的用户,项目源代码允许深度定制。你可以:

  • 调整特定emoji的颜色方案
  • 添加自定义的emoji字符
  • 优化字体文件大小

性能优化策略

字体子集化技术

为了提升加载性能,Noto Emoji支持字体子集化。这意味着你可以只包含项目实际使用的emoji子集,显著减小字体文件体积。

缓存优化方案

合理配置HTTP缓存头,确保emoji字体文件能够被浏览器有效缓存,减少重复下载。

常见问题与解决方案

问题一:字体文件过大解决方案:使用字体子集化工具,仅包含必要的emoji字符。

问题二:特殊emoji显示异常解决方案:检查Unicode版本兼容性,确保使用最新的Noto Emoji版本。

问题三:移动端显示问题解决方案:针对移动设备优化字体渲染设置,确保在小屏幕上也能清晰显示。

未来发展趋势与技术创新

随着数字沟通方式的不断演进,Noto Emoji也在持续创新:

AI驱动的emoji生成未来的版本可能会集成机器学习算法,根据上下文自动生成或推荐最合适的emoji。

动态emoji效果计划中的功能包括支持动画效果和交互式emoji,这将为数字沟通带来全新的维度。

结语:为什么选择Noto Emoji

在emoji已经成为数字沟通标配的今天,Noto Emoji提供了一个可靠、完整且免费的解决方案。无论你是个人开发者还是大型企业,这个项目都能满足你对emoji显示的所有需求。

通过采用Noto Emoji,你不仅解决了技术兼容性问题,更是为用户提供了更好的沟通体验。在这个细节决定成败的数字时代,选择合适的emoji解决方案显得尤为重要。

【免费下载链接】noto-emojiNoto Emoji fonts项目地址: https://gitcode.com/gh_mirrors/no/noto-emoji

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/9 17:04:46

终极免费文档下载利器:kill-doc一键解决所有下载难题

终极免费文档下载利器:kill-doc一键解决所有下载难题 【免费下载链接】kill-doc 看到经常有小伙伴们需要下载一些免费文档,但是相关网站浏览体验不好各种广告,各种登录验证,需要很多步骤才能下载文档,该脚本就是为了解…

作者头像 李华
网站建设 2026/5/10 20:47:58

MediaPipe Hands部署指南:21

MediaPipe Hands部署指南:21个3D关键点高精度手势识别与彩虹骨骼可视化 1. 引言 1.1 AI 手势识别与追踪 在人机交互、虚拟现实、智能监控和无障碍技术快速发展的今天,手势识别正成为连接人类动作与数字世界的桥梁。相比传统的触控或语音输入&#xff…

作者头像 李华
网站建设 2026/5/10 18:31:30

3步解锁原神抽卡数据隐藏价值:从混沌到洞察的数据侦探之旅

3步解锁原神抽卡数据隐藏价值:从混沌到洞察的数据侦探之旅 【免费下载链接】genshin-wish-export biuuu/genshin-wish-export - 一个使用Electron制作的原神祈愿记录导出工具,它可以通过读取游戏日志或代理模式获取访问游戏祈愿记录API所需的authKey。 …

作者头像 李华
网站建设 2026/5/9 6:19:03

在IDEA中设置核心配置文件的模板

模板内容&#xff1b; <?xml version"1.0" encoding"UTF-8" ?> <!DOCTYPE configurationPUBLIC "-//mybatis.org//DTD Config 3.0//EN""http://mybatis.org/dtd/mybatis-3-config.dtd"> <configuration><prope…

作者头像 李华
网站建设 2026/5/9 10:39:38

2D/3D骨骼检测全对比:5个主流模型,云端3小时深度评测

2D/3D骨骼检测全对比&#xff1a;5个主流模型&#xff0c;云端3小时深度评测 1. 为什么需要骨骼检测技术&#xff1f; 想象一下你在玩VR游戏时&#xff0c;电脑能实时捕捉你的每个动作——这就是骨骼检测技术的魔力。作为VR项目的技术选型负责人&#xff0c;面对各种论文里的…

作者头像 李华
网站建设 2026/5/6 12:43:32

Beyond Compare 5永久授权全攻略:4种秘籍实现完全激活

Beyond Compare 5永久授权全攻略&#xff1a;4种秘籍实现完全激活 【免费下载链接】BCompare_Keygen Keygen for BCompare 5 项目地址: https://gitcode.com/gh_mirrors/bc/BCompare_Keygen 还在为Beyond Compare 5的30天试用期到期而焦虑吗&#xff1f;这款专业的文件对…

作者头像 李华